"""
Simple LivePlot tutorial
-------------------------
This is an example code that uses the Spacecraft construct
and propagates a spacecraft orbit for 100 seconds.
It liveplots the spacecraft orbit in 2D.
Author: Alex Reynolds
"""
import sys
from warptwin.WarpTwinPy import (Time, SimulationExecutive, Frame, Node,
Body, CartesianVector3, CsvLogger, connectSignals,
DEGREES_TO_RADIANS)
from warptwin.Spacecraft import Spacecraft
from warptwin.OrbitalElementsStateInit import OrbitalElementsStateInit
from warptwin.SpicePlanet import SpicePlanet
from warptwin.FrameStateSensorModel import FrameStateSensorModel
from warptwin.SpacecraftLinkModel import SpacecraftLinkModel
from warptwin.GroundStationModel import GroundStationModel
# Create a simple simulation to plot a spacecraft
exc = SimulationExecutive() # Create our executive -- by convention named exc
exc.args().addDefaultArgument("end", 10000)
exc.parseArgs(sys.argv) # this interperets command-line inputs
# Create a planet and spacecraft
earth = SpicePlanet(exc, "earth")
oe_state = OrbitalElementsStateInit(exc, "oe")
sc = Spacecraft(exc, "sc")
connectSignals(oe_state.outputs.pos__inertial, sc.params.initial_position)
connectSignals(oe_state.outputs.vel__inertial, sc.params.initial_velocity)
sc.params.planet_ptr(earth)
oe_state.params.a(9314000.0)
oe_state.params.e(0.3)
oe_state.params.i(0.4)
oe_state.params.RAAN(0.0)
oe_state.params.w(0.0)
oe_state.params.f(0.0)
# Create our attx groundstation
attx = GroundStationModel(exc, "attx") #Create the ground station and establish the ENU frame
attx.params.spacecraft_frame.mapTo(sc.outputs.body) #Assign the spacecraft that we will be tracking
attx.params.planet_rotating_frame.mapTo(earth.outputs.rotating_frame) #Set the planet fixed frame
attx.params.R_planet(6378140.0) #Set the ground station radius from the center of the Earth
attx.params.latitude_detic_rad(DEGREES_TO_RADIANS*40.0) #Set the ground station geocentric longitude in radians
attx.params.longitude_rad(DEGREES_TO_RADIANS*-105.0) #Set the ground station longitude in radians
attx.params.elevation_mask_rad(DEGREES_TO_RADIANS*10.0) #Set the elevation mask in radians
